Position: Electrical Engineer
Location: Irvine, CA On-site
Position Description:
The Electrical Engineer in this position will be responsible for a wide gamut of electrical engineering tasks including system design, payload integration, PCBA design, harness design, electrical testing and analysis. The ideal candidate will have strong problem-solving skills and be able to work well both on an individual basis and in a team environment. The candidate must be able to function and communicate in an interdisciplinary team (Aero, Mechanical, Software, etc.). The Associate Electrical Engineer reports to the Electrical Engineering Manager, while working directly with Vehicle Technical Leads and Program Managers.
Required Skills/ Qualifications:
- Fundamental understanding of Electrical Engineering principles
- Practical knowledge of electrical components (such as harnesses, sensors, instrumentations, connectors, wires, microcontrollers and batteries)
- Ability to architecture and design Electrical System
- Experience in small to medium size teams in an advanced development environment with proven interpersonal skills and teamwork
- Proven record to characterize, analyze, test, and troubleshoot electrical systems
- Hands-on experience with electrical components and assemblies
- Disciplined to document designs and analyses with written reports, presentations, and Engineering drawings
- Ability to communicate effectively both verbally and through writing
- Ability to create and follow standard processes
- Ability to read, understand and interpret technical information (e.g., drawings, handbooks, industry standards, and specifications)
- Electrical design using CAD software
